Output 52d36ff9b24a5a785e42ae04a4d85a2ca1027ec7f38e64cfe05a27e61ef3dffe:0

value
5359517
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d835a21fcb639c680a5371ee6ee5870e086628aa OP_EQUAL
address
3MQE8V95CBHxDr2ZeF1QZmnXXgPGstVcsY
transaction
52d36ff9b24a5a785e42ae04a4d85a2ca1027ec7f38e64cfe05a27e61ef3dffe
spent
true